Despite the recent poor run, Inter’s management have complete faith in current manager Luciano Spalletti according to a report from Corriere dello Sport.

Spalletti has Inter’s full support due to the fact that they are convinced changing the manager would only create further chaos at this difficult period.

Spalletti, who has been in charge of the Nerazzurri since the Summer of 2017, has already had to deal with a similar situation during his tenure as Inter had difficulty between December and February last season. Spalletti was able to get the squad back on track and then led them to Champions League qualification on the final day of the season – the Nerazzurri’s first time qualifying for a number of years.

Inter have just one point to show from their last three league games and clubs below have – as a result – been able to close the gap. Inter currently sit third and have a five point gap on fifth placed Roma.
